Broken tile replacement in Monroe, GA, involves removing damaged tiles and installing new ones to restore the appearance and function of tiled surfaces. The scope and complexity of the project can vary based on materials, size, and existing conditions. Understanding typical considerations can help in planning and budgeting for tile repairs.

  • Materials: Replacement tiles may include ceramic, porcelain, or stone, selected to match existing tiles or for a new aesthetic.
  • Size and Scope: Projects can range from small areas like a single cracked tile to larger sections such as entire floors or walls.
  • Labor Complexity: The difficulty depends on tile type, surface accessibility, and whether existing adhesive or grout needs removal.
  • Permitting: Generally, tile replacement does not require permits unless part of larger renovation projects or structural work.
  • Extras: Additional services may include grout cleaning, surface preparation, or sealing to ensure durability and appearance.

Project size varies with damaged area and tile type.

Scope/Size Typical Range
Small (single tile) $75 - $150
Medium (up to 10 tiles) $150 - $300
Large (more than 10 tiles) $300 - $600
Additional repairs (underlying damage) Varies based on extent
